Fabrics Market Overview
The global fabrics market is experiencing steady growth, driven by rising consumer demand for sustainable textiles, technological innovations, and evolving fashion trends. Fabrics are essential in multiple industries, including apparel, home furnishings, automotive, and industrial applications. The market encompasses a wide range of natural and synthetic textiles, with increasing preference for eco-friendly materials such as organic cotton, recycled polyester, and biodegradable fabrics. The push for sustainability has led to the development of advanced textile manufacturing processes that minimize waste and reduce environmental impact. Additionally, customization and personalization trends are influencing fabric production, with brands adopting digital printing and smart textiles to enhance product appeal. As consumers become more conscious of ethical sourcing and production transparency, companies are investing in traceable supply chains and certifications to strengthen their market position. The fabrics industry is also benefiting from the rise of e-commerce, making high-quality textiles more accessible to a global audience.the fabrics market has witnessed significant innovations in material science and production techniques. Sustainable and performance-driven fabrics have gained traction, with brands focusing on circular fashion and closed-loop recycling systems. The demand for functional textiles, such as moisture-wicking, antibacterial, and UV-resistant fabrics, has surged, particularly in sportswear and medical textiles. AI and automation are transforming textile manufacturing, improving efficiency and reducing costs while maintaining high-quality output. Digital textile printing has also seen strong adoption, allowing manufacturers to create intricate patterns and customized designs with minimal waste. Additionally, government regulations promoting eco-friendly practices and reducing plastic-based textile waste have driven the adoption of biodegradable and plant-based fibers. In response to supply chain disruptions, companies are diversifying their sourcing strategies and investing in regional textile production hubs to ensure resilience and stability in fabric supply.
The fabrics market is expected to undergo further transformation with the expansion of smart textiles and nanotechnology applications. Fabrics embedded with sensors and conductive materials will enable innovative applications in healthcare, fitness tracking, and adaptive clothing. Sustainable innovations will continue to dominate, with advancements in biofabrication techniques, such as lab-grown textiles and mycelium-based fabrics, reducing reliance on traditional resources. The integration of blockchain and digital tracking technologies will enhance transparency in fabric sourcing, ensuring authenticity and ethical production practices. Additionally, the rise of waterless dyeing and chemical-free processing methods will further support eco-conscious manufacturing. As consumer preferences shift toward durability and multi-functionality, fabric manufacturers will focus on hybrid materials that offer both sustainability and high performance. The growing influence of artificial intelligence in trend forecasting and supply chain management will also optimize production, helping brands respond swiftly to changing market demands.
Key Insights: Fabrics Market
- Growth of Smart Textiles and Wearable Technology: The integration of sensors, conductive fibers, and IoT connectivity in fabrics is enabling applications in health monitoring, fitness, and interactive fashion.
- Expansion of Sustainable and Biodegradable Fabrics: Innovations in plant-based, biodegradable, and recycled textiles are reshaping the market as brands commit to reducing environmental impact.
- Rise of Digital and Custom Textile Printing: The demand for personalized and digitally printed fabrics is increasing, allowing manufacturers to create intricate designs with minimal material waste.
- Adoption of Circular Fashion Practices: Textile companies are embracing closed-loop recycling and upcycling methods to reduce waste and promote sustainability in fabric production.
- Advancements in High-Performance Technical Fabrics: The development of moisture-wicking, UV-protective, and antimicrobial textiles is gaining popularity across sportswear, medical, and industrial applications.
- Increasing Consumer Demand for Sustainable Textiles: The shift toward eco-conscious fashion and home textiles is driving investments in sustainable fabric innovations and ethical sourcing.
- Technological Advancements in Textile Manufacturing: AI, automation, and digitalization are improving production efficiency, reducing costs, and enhancing fabric quality.
- Growing Popularity of Functional and Performance Fabrics: Rising demand for smart and technical textiles in sportswear, healthcare, and industrial sectors is fueling market growth.
- Government Regulations on Textile Waste and Sustainability: Policies promoting sustainable practices, reducing microplastic pollution, and banning harmful chemicals are encouraging the adoption of eco-friendly fabrics.
- High Costs and Scalability Issues for Sustainable Fabrics: While demand for eco-friendly textiles is rising, high production costs and scalability challenges make it difficult for manufacturers to achieve widespread affordability and accessibility.
